SQL Schema Management Skill
Overview
MoreSpeakers.com uses a "Script-Load" pattern via .NET Aspire (MoreSpeakers.AppHost) to initialize the SQL Server container. We DO NOT use dotnet ef migrations.
Source of Truth
The database schema is defined in scripts/database/.
Workflow
1. Identify the Change
Determine if you need a new table, a modified column, or new seed data.
2. Locate the Loading Logic
Check src/MoreSpeakers.AppHost/AppHost.cs. Look for the sqlText concatenation logic:
var sqlText = string.Concat(
File.ReadAllText(Path.Combine(path, @"../../scripts/database/create-database.sql")),
" ",
File.ReadAllText(Path.Combine(path, @"../../scripts/database/create-tables.sql")),
);
3. Apply the Change
Option A: Modify Existing Files (Preferred for clean slate)
- If adding a core table, add T-SQL to
scripts/database/create-tables.sql.
- If adding a view, use
scripts/database/create-views.sql.
Option B: Create New Script (For specific updates)
- Create a new file, e.g.,
scripts/database/update-schema-features.sql.
- CRITICAL: You MUST update
AppHost.cs to include this new file in the string.Concat list, or it will be ignored.
4. Writing SQL
5. Verification
- Run
dotnet run --project src/MoreSpeakers.AppHost.
- The container will spin up and execute the concatenated SQL script.
